Transaction 59a12a04f51f7cf285d1b9083bb2a07c593dbc854e0bb1e9b162da90554258a0

91 Input
2 Outputs
  • 59a12a04f51f7cf285d1b9083bb2a07c593dbc854e0bb1e9b162da90554258a0:0
  • value  700000000
    address  39HTqqMAs1adnyTWWvVexA51B79njyNkhn
  • 59a12a04f51f7cf285d1b9083bb2a07c593dbc854e0bb1e9b162da90554258a0:1
  • value  981416
    address  3LRg4ghzCTi3vmRc7sReDTjRFViDpWv62T